Course overview
Examine core engineering science and recent research findings on this one-year, MSc course, designed to deepen your understanding of geotechnics.
You'll explore key concepts and principles of soil mechanics before specialising in aspects of engineering geology.
A major focus of this programme is to help you find solutions to engineering problems connected with the study of geological factors, such as soil, rock, groundwater and other natural conditions.
You'll enhance your technical and research skills working in modern, purpose-built laboratories, and carry out an extensive research project.
This degree will also enable you to forge strong links with industry and enhance your fieldwork skills on a series of trips to areas of geological and geotechnical interest in the UK and abroad.
This course is part of the geotechnics cluster of courses at Imperial. These streams share approximately 80% of the curriculum, while the remaining 20% allows specialisation in the areas of advanced Soil Mechanics, Engineering Seismology, Environmental Geotechnics and Engineering Geology.

You’ll take all of these core modules.
Core modules
Develop your understanding of the flow of water in soil strata under both steady state conditions (seepage) and transient conditions (consolidation).
Build upon basic principles of soil mechanics to establish modern frameworks for describing the behaviour of clays and sands under a variety of loading conditions using Critical State Soil Mechanics theory.
Uncover the theory behind the methods of analysis available for geotechnical design and understand the assumptions behind different methods.
Gain an in-depth understanding of site investigation techniques and learn how they can be used within the context of the geological and geomorphological setting to reduce uncertainty in the subsurface.
Analyse the design of rigorous geotechnical laboratory testing programmes, and develop the critical skill and ability to recognise and assess experimental errors.
Assess key concepts in hydrogeology related to the movement, storage and quality of groundwater and derive models to explain the behaviour of groundwater.
Learn how to design foundations and earth-retaining structures, solving typical geotechnical soil-structure interaction problems.
Examine the geotechnical characteristics of slopes and embankments, and learn how to classify mechanisms that underpin landslides, considering both geomorphological and geotechnical criteria.
Explore a wide range of geotechnical processes through case studies and learn techniques for monitoring surface and subsurface displacements.
Understand the problems associated with contaminated land that have arisen from the unmanaged release of pollutants into the environment.
Become familiar with the principal concepts and techniques used in engineering rock mechanics and apply theory to practical real world engineering problems.
Develop your geotechnical skills in the natural environment on three separate field trips spaced through the academic year. Gain first-hand experience of real world rock/soils, geological setting, geohazards and construction projects.
Learn from experts in industry on current developments in the field and explore present prominent projects from all over the world.
You’ll also undertake a specific piece of independent research.
This could take the form of a critical review, a laboratory- or field-based experimental investigation, or a modelling/numerical analysis project.
Your project and results will be reported in a research dissertation.
